Memory matrix
The following table lists the memory configurations supported on your OptiPlex Small Form Factor 7010.
Table 6. Memory matrix
Configuration
Slot
DIMM1
DIMM2
4 GB DDR4
4 GB
NA
8 GB DDR4
8 GB
NA
8 GB DDR4
4 GB
4 GB
16 GB DDR4
16 GB
NA
16 GB DDR4
8 GB
8 GB
32 GB DDR4
32 GB
NA
32 GB DDR4
16 GB
16 GB
64 GB DDR4
32 GB
32 GB
External ports
The following table lists the external ports of your OptiPlex Small Form Factor 7010.
Table 7. External ports
Description
Values
Network port
One RJ-45 Ethernet port 10/100/1000 Mbps
USB ports
●
Two USB 3.2 Gen 1 (5 Gbps) ports (Front)
●
Two USB 2.0 (480 Mbps) ports (Front)
●
Two USB 3.2 Gen 1 (5 Gbps) ports (Rear)
●
Two USB 2.0 (480 Mbps) ports with Smart Power On
(Rear)
Audio port
●
One Universal audio jack (Front)
Video port
●
One optional video port (HDMI 2.1/Displayport 1.4a
(HBR3)/VGA)
NOTE:
The maximum resolution supported by HDMI
2.1 is up to 4096 x 2160 @60Hz.
NOTE:
The maximum resolution supported by
DisplayPort 1.4a (HBR3) is up to 5120 x 3200 @60Hz.
NOTE:
The maximum resolution supported by VGA is
up to 1920 x 1200 @60Hz.
●
One DisplayPort 1.4a port (HBR2)
●
One HDMI 1.4b port (Rear)
NOTE:
The maximum resolution supported by HDMI
1.4b port is 1920 x 1200 @ 60 Hz.
Media-card reader
Not supported
Power-adapter port
Not supported
Security-cable slot
●
Security-cable slot (for Kensington locks)
